Hungarian Opposition PM candidate’s popularity declining? – Survey

Péter Márki-Zay has lost much of his popularity since he became candidate, the Századvég Foundation told MTI on Saturday, based on its latest opinion poll, which looked into how the popularity of the prime ministerial candidate of the joint opposition parties changed over the past two months.

In October 2021, at the time of the second round of the opposition’s primary elections, 42 percent of voters had a positive view of Márki-Zay and 47 percent had a negative opinion, Századvég said.

Over the past two months, the candidate’s popularity has been steadily declining, the study said.

According to the latest poll, conducted in December, 36 percent of respondents had a favourable opinion of the mayor of Hódmezővásárhely, and 56 percent expressed a negative view, reflecting a significant loss in popularity over such a short time, Századvég said.
